Pearl Thusi Details Disturbing Encounter with “Facebook Rapist” Thabo Bester
Table of Contents
A harrowing account from actress Pearl Thusi reveals a deeply unsettling encounter with convicted criminal Thabo Bester, known as the “Facebook Rapist,” years before his recent escape from prison and subsequent recapture. Thusi’s story, shared publicly, sheds light on Bester’s manipulative tactics and raises questions about the vulnerabilities exploited by the notorious fraudster.
The revelation comes amidst ongoing investigations into Bester’s elaborate escape from the Mangaung Correctional Centre in May, and the subsequent media frenzy surrounding his capture and the alleged complicity of prison officials.
A Chance Meeting Turned Chilling
Thusi recounted the incident, which occurred approximately 12 years ago, detailing how Bester approached her under the guise of being a photographer interested in working with her. According to Thusi, Bester presented himself as charming and professional, initially requesting a meeting to discuss a potential photoshoot.
“He approached me saying he wanted to work with me, and he was a photographer,” Thusi stated. “He was very convincing, very well-spoken, and seemed legitimate.”
However, the meeting quickly took a disturbing turn when Bester attempted to lure her to a secluded location. Thusi described feeling increasingly uncomfortable with his persistent attempts to change the meeting place to his home, despite her repeated refusals.
Recognizing the Pattern Years Later
It wasn’t until years later, after Bester’s crimes were widely publicized, that Thusi connected the dots and realized she had been targeted by the convicted rapist and murderer. The realization was profoundly disturbing, prompting her to share her experience as a warning to others.
“When I saw his face everywhere, and the stories started coming out, it all clicked,” Thusi explained. “I remembered the way he spoke, the way he looked at me, and the pressure he put on me to go to his house. It was terrifying.”
Bester’s Modus Operandi: Manipulation and Deception
The details of Thusi’s encounter align with the established pattern of Bester’s crimes. He is known for meticulously crafting a false persona to gain the trust of his victims, often using social media and online platforms to identify and target vulnerable individuals.
Bester’s ability to manipulate and deceive is a key element of his criminal profile. He exploited societal norms and expectations to create opportunities for his crimes, preying on the aspirations of those seeking to advance their careers.
Implications and Ongoing Investigations
Thusi’s account underscores the importance of vigilance and awareness when interacting with strangers, particularly in professional settings. It also highlights the long-lasting impact of Bester’s crimes, extending beyond his direct victims to those who unknowingly crossed paths with him.
The South African Police Service (SAPS) is continuing its investigation into Bester’s escape, focusing on the alleged involvement of prison officials and the network of individuals who aided his flight. The investigation is expected to reveal further details about Bester’s operations and the extent of his criminal enterprise.
The case has sparked a national debate about the security of South African prisons and the need for greater accountability within the correctional system. The revelations surrounding Bester’s escape have shaken public trust and raised serious questions about the effectiveness of law enforcement.
